Originally released in 2001, Isolation Drills is the twelfth album by Dayton, Ohio indie rock group Guided By Voices.It was their second and final LP released under TVT Records and their second to feature producer in Rob Schnapf.The album notably features instrumental contributions from Elliott Smith and David Sulzer.This special 20th Anniversary Edition has been remastered and it is included ...

  3. Isolation Drills, an Album by Guided by Voices. Released 10 April 2001 on TVT (catalog no. TVT 2160-2; CD). Genres: Indie Rock. Rated #343 in the best albums of 2001. Featured peformers: Robert Pollard (performer), Doug Gillard (performer), Nate Farley (performer), Tim Tobias (performer), Jim MacPherson (performer), Dave Soldier (string arrangements), Rob Schnapf (producer, mixer), Doug Boehm ...
